Hardware-only and compliance context

Even when you only buy empty shells, your shipments still involve lithium batteries and usually fall under transport and age restrictions in many markets. For example:

Standard / Rule

What it covers (high level)

UN 38.3

Transport tests for lithium cells and batteries used in air and sea freight. Relevant to built-in cells in disposable vapes.

IEC 62133-2

Safety requirements for lithium rechargeable cells and batteries; often referenced by test labs for vape hardware.

Age-restriction & shipping rules

In the US and EU, products that can be filled with nicotine or cannabis oil are usually treated as age-restricted, even when shipped empty. Carriers may require KYC, age checks, or special contracts.

Exact obligations change by country and carrier. You should always confirm final requirements with your legal adviser and freight partner before shipping any battery-powered vape hardware.

Engineering and Build

Engineering and Build of Muha Med LED 2ml vapes

Battery, coil and intake

Muha-style LED 2 ml shells use a compact rechargeable battery (typically in the 240–320 mAh range depending on the exact model) paired with a 1.4 Ω ceramic coil. This pairing is tuned to:

  • heat viscous oils evenly,

  • avoid harsh hotspots,

  • and fully empty a 2 ml tank before the cell is depleted.

The intake geometry (2 × 1.8 mm or 4 × 1.6 mm oil inlets) is designed to keep a balance between leak-resistance and steady wicking for thicker formulations. When you request samples, you should verify that your specific oil viscosity still wicks cleanly at room temperature.

LED indicator behaviour

The aim of the LED is not to “guess” exact oil level, but to give quick status feedback:

  • short blinks for draw activation,

  • color or blink patterns for low battery,

  • and, on LED display models, simple icons or a bar indicator.

Combined with the side oil window, this makes it easier for adult users to see whether the device is still powered and how much liquid remains without opening anything or shaking the shell.

Materials and leak control

From a B2B perspective, the most important engineering questions are leak-rate and draw stability across a full batch. Typical LED 2 ml shells include:

Feature

What it does

Ceramic coil core

Provides even heat distribution and smooth vapour output.

Snap-fit / ultrasonic-welded shell

Reduces chances of cap loosening or seam leaks in transit.

Oil window

Lets QA teams and consumers visually confirm fill level and colour.

Type-C port

Aligns with modern charging cables and reduces dead-battery complaints.

QC and Packaging

QC and packaging for Muha Med LED 2ml vapes

Factory QC expectations

A serious OEM or ODM partner should be able to describe its QC flow in more detail than “100% tested”. For LED 2 ml shells you should at least see:

QC stage

Description

What to ask for

IQC

Incoming inspection of cells, PCBs, shells and tanks before assembly.

Criteria for rejecting cells/shells; how often sampling is done.

In-line tests

Airflow, resistance and activation checks during assembly.

Typical failure causes and how they are corrected in process.

OQC / aging

Outgoing checks and short aging tests before packing into master cartons.

Batch defect rate, leak findings, DOA figures and test reports.

Packaging options

For Muha-style LED 2 ml shells, a common packaging structure is:

Component

Details

Individual box

Printed box for one device; space for brand, legal text and security features.

Stickers / labels

Flavour, batch and compliance identifiers for each unit or flavour.

Master carton

Usually 50–100 units per master, with outer labels for SKU, count and gross weight.

Tip: Ask the factory to share their standard master- carton layout and confirm it matches your 3PL or warehouse pallet pattern before first shipment.

Compliance documentation

For each LED 2 ml shell you buy, you should know in advance which documents are available. Common examples include:

  • UN 38.3 battery test summary for the built-in cell,

  • MSDS for the battery pack,

  • basic RoHS / material statements for plastic and metal parts

  • and, where applicable, packing declarations for air or sea freight.

Note: Always store compliance files with your purchase records. They are often requested again when you switch forwarders or enter a new market.

Logistics and Lead Times

Lead times by order size

Typical lead times for LED 2 ml empties fall into a few bands:

  • samples (10–20 pcs): about 3–5 working days if in stock,

  • small pilot lots (100–300 pcs): roughly 7–10 days including printing,

  • bulk orders (1,000+ pcs): around 14–21 days depending on artwork and production load.

Tip: For seasonal launches, work backward from your in-store date and add buffer for customs and any document checks.

Shipping method trade-offs

You can usually choose between air and sea freight:

Method

Advantages

Considerations

Air freight / express

Fast transit, good for launches or low inventory.

Higher cost per kilo, tighter restrictions on batteries and vape items.

Sea freight

Lowest cost per unit for high volume; better for steady programs.

Longer lead time and more planning needed; check port handling rules for vapes.
